react-native-switchbutton
v0.4.6
Published
一个IOS样式的android/ios平台的switch组件
Downloads
17
Maintainers
Readme
react-native-switchbutton
一个IOS样式的跨平台(cross-platform)平台的switch组件
第一步
工程目录下运行:
npm install --save react-native-switchbutton
或者(已经安装了yarn): yarn add react-native-switchbutton
第二部使用
在工程中导入:
import Switch from 'react-native-switchbutton';
//使用方法和RN官方的Switch类似,
<Switch/>
属性
View props...
disabled bool
如果为true,这个组件不能进行交互。
onValueChange function
当值改变的时候调用此回调函数,参数为新的值。
value bool
表示此开关是否打开。默认为false(关闭状态)。
onTintColor ColorPropType
开启状态时的背景颜色。
thumbTintColor ColorPropType
开关上圆形按钮的背景颜色。
tintColor ColorPropType
关闭状态时的边框颜色(iOS)或背景颜色(Android)。
useNative bool
使用RN官方提供的switch
tintColorUsage string (仅在useNative为false时有效)
tintColor的使用,border和background可供选择
useNativeDriver (仅在useNative为false时有效)
是否使用原生动画